Michigan Snowmobile and Trails Advisory Council to meet March 13 in Roscommon

The Michigan Snowmobile and Trails Advisory Council (MSTAC) will hold its regular meeting on Wednesday, March 13, at the Ralph A. MacMullan Conference Center, 104 Conservation Drive, in Roscommon. The public meeting will begin at 10 a.m. and the agenda will focus upon review of the draft Michigan Comprehensive Trail Plan.

The Michigan Snowmobile and Trails Advisory Council was created by Part 721, Michigan Trailways, of the Natural Resources and Environmental Protection Act, 1994 PA 451, as amended, to advise the director of the DNR and the governor on the creation, development, operation and maintenance of motorized and non-motorized trails in the state, including, but not limited to, snowmobile, biking, equestrian, hiking, off-road vehicle and skiing trails. In advising the director and governor on the creation and development of motorized and non-motorized trails in the state, the council shall seek to have the trails linked wherever possible.

The Michigan Department of Natural Resources (DNR) is the agency of the state of Michigancharged with maintaining natural resources such as state parks, state forests, and recreation areas. It is governed by a director appointed by the Governor and accepted by the Natural Resources Commission. Currently the Director is Keith Creagh.
